On average across the year,
yes, Florida, United States is hotter than
Norman, Oklahoma
.
Florida, United States has an average temperature of 24°C/75°F and Norman, Oklahoma has an average temperature of 16°C/61°F.
Florida, United States's hottest month is August, with an average maximum temperature of 33°C/91°F, which is not hotter than Norman, Oklahoma's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 34°C/93°F).
On average across the year, no, Florida, United States is not colder than Norman, Oklahoma . Florida, United States has an average minimum temperature of 19°C/66°F and Norman, Oklahoma has an average minimum temperature of 10°C/50°F.
On average across the year,
yes, Florida, United States has more rain than
Norman, Oklahoma. Florida, United States has an average annual rainfall of 1585mm and Norman, Oklahoma has an average annual rainfall of 863mm.
Florida, United States's wettest month is August, with an average monthly rainfall of 244mm, which is wetter than Norman, Oklahoma's wettest month (May, with an average monthly rainfall of 158mm).
